George Lowe, the veteran voice actor best known for portraying Space Ghost on Space Ghost Coast to Coast, has died at 67. Known for his sharp wit and distinctive voice, Lowe brought the character to life for over a decade. George Lowe’s death has left the entertainment industry and fans in shock.

George Lowe cause of death explained

George Lowe, the veteran voice actor best known for voicing Space Ghost, has died at the age of 67.

His representative confirmed his passing to Rolling Stone, though the cause of death has not been disclosed. Lowe’s friend, radio host “Marvelous Marvin” Boone, stated in a Facebook post that he passed away after a “long illness.” Boone described him as a “supremely talented Artist and Voice actor” and the “funniest man on Earth.”

Lowe began his career in radio as a teenager, securing his first job at WWJB in Florida. During the late 1980s and early 1990s, he transitioned to voice-over work, collaborating with Cartoon Network and other networks. Cartoon Network cast Lowe as Space Ghost in 1994, which reimagined the 1960s Hanna-Barbera character as a satirical late-night talk show host. The series premiered on Cartoon Network and later helped define Adult Swim’s programming.

The show blended animation with real celebrity interviews, often edited for humor. Lowe first mimicked original Space Ghost actor Gary Owens but later made the role his own through improvisation. In 2020, he recalled, “We’d do everything that now would get us place sanctioned, outlawed and moved to Sri Lanka.” (via Under The Radar)

Lowe also voiced Space Ghost in spinoffs such as Cartoon Planet and The Brak Show. He also lends his voice to the characters in Aqua Teen Hunger Force, Robot Chicken, Squidbillies, and American Dad!. His final performance as Space Ghost was in a 2024 episode of Jellystone!
